Men's Soccer: Raiders Pounce Panthers

The Central Community College men's soccer team defeated York College JV, 4-1, on Monday in York.

All was quiet on the scoring front until the 42nd minute when CCCs Jorge Moncibais scored off a Luis Ruiz assist for a 1-0 lead, which held through halftime.

Ten minutes into the second half, the Raiders increased the lead to 2-0 as Hamilson Vincente found the back of the net with Moncibais assisting. In the 65th minute, CCC's Nikola Ilic scored his first goal of the season with Kyle Thomas providing the assist for the 3-0 lead. Ruiz capped off the CCC scoring in the 78th minute with Moncibais notching his second assist on the day and the Raiders were up 4-0. The Panthers scored a late goal for the 4-1 final score.

CCC goalies Joao Victor and Chris Adame combines for five saves on the day.

"It was great to have some new players step up and play well for the team, and to get more offensive production out of a variety of guys," said CCC head coach Hawken Hanna. "Overall, it was another solid team win as we prepare for a competitive Region IX weekend coming up on Friday and Saturday."

With the win, the Raiders are now 5-1-1 on the 2019 season.

CCC will return to action on Friday against Northwest College. Game time is set for 2 p.m. at the Raider Soccer Complex.
